This Bugatti Veyron ended up in Saltwater Lagoon, a small mud-hole outside of Galveston, Texas, after the driver was distracted by the majesty of nature in the form of a low-flying pelican. And when you take your eyes off the road in a car that covers road faster than any other vehicle, the end result usually looks like this:
